Output 88f44254e8af03554e3162768a935ae8b2aff577818506098f09d9c288d625c6:4

value
16090295
script pubkey
OP_0 OP_PUSHBYTES_20 cca46861f966389d6d491a64b0c8af2791ff7ec6
address
bc1qejjxsc0evcuf6m2frfjtpj90y7gl7lkxdxnk38
transaction
88f44254e8af03554e3162768a935ae8b2aff577818506098f09d9c288d625c6
confirmations
182816
spent
true